What Are No‑Download Casino Games?
No‑download casino games are instant‑play titles that run through HTML5, WebGL, or comparable web innovations. Instead of downloading a devoted client, gamers merely open a suitable web internet browser, browse to a casino site, and start playing. The games are rendered totally on the client side, which means the server only transmits the game logic and assets, while the browser handles the visuals and interactivity.
These games eliminate the need for big software plans, allowing players to jump straight into action on desktop, laptop, or mobile phones. Because the software is not kept in your area, the threat of installing malicious code is greatly lowered, and updates are applied immediately by the casino's web server.

How No‑Download Games Work
When a gamer picks a video game, the casino's server provides a light-weight HTML5 file in addition to essential assets (graphics, sound, script). The browser's JavaScript engine carries out the code, rendering the video game on the screen. Modern internet browsers have built‑in assistance for sophisticated graphics and audio, providing an experience similar to native applications. Furthermore, numerous operators use WebSocket connections for real‑time communication, which is essential for live dealership games.

System Requirements
While no‑download games are developed to run on a vast array of hardware, particular minimum requirements ensure smooth gameplay:
- Browser: Google Chrome (70+), Mozilla Firefox (65+), Safari (12+), or Microsoft Edge (79+).
- Running System: Windows 7 or later, macOS 10.12 or later on, iOS 12 or later on, Android 8.0 or later on.
- Web Connection: Minimum 5 Mbps for standard games; 15 Mbps or higher for high‑definition live dealer streams.
- RAM: 2 GB or more (4 GB advised for optimum efficiency on mobile phones).
- JavaScript & & Cookies: Must be allowed in the browser settings.
Keeping the browser upgraded and permitting cookies from the casino website are important steps to prevent filling concerns.

Safety and Fairness
No‑download games inherit the very same security protocols as traditional online gambling establishments. Certified operators employ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ure reasonable outcomes for every spin or hand. Furthermore, encrypted information transmission safeguards personal and monetary info from eavesdropping. Players are motivated to use strong, unique passwords and make it possible for two‑factor authentication whenever possible.
